Answer#2: I don't know how long the travel time is but I can
help you out on the other stuff.CuraƧao is a
really laid back island. The people here wear
mostly casual clothes and light clothes since the
weather is soo hot. We have allot of attractions
like an ostrich farm, a cave called Hato caves,
lots of diving sites, a dolphin academy where you
can swim with the dolphins, a seaquarium, and
great food.If you want to go dine out you have got
to ask the locals or the hotel frontdesk where the
best places are because they are a little hard to
find. I personally recomend the ribs factory. It's
a good mix of barbacue and high end dineing.
There's a lot of seafood restaurants too and
european like restaurants.The beaches are the best
beaches in the Caribbean. They all have white
sandy beaches and are blue (not green). Ask any
local and they will tell you that Knip beach is
the best beach. But since it's so popular you
might want to avoid going there on the weekends.
If you want to go to a beach where there's also a
great restaurant right on the beach you have to go
to Jan Thiel beach. You have to pay 5 guilders for
admission(that's about $2 for adults) but it's
worth it. I hope I've helped you enough on this
